[QUOTE]Originally posted by Beasty5.0: [QB] Too begin with, as you can see you're not alone. Many people have anxiety, so don't think there is something wrong with you, life can be overwhelming at times with work and family. I have been dealing with anxiety issues since last Dec. I have never had issues like this until now, I'm 30. However, I have been reading many books regarding anixety and I have come to realize that my type of personality and the way I think about things fit many of the charactertics that people with anxiety have. As mention above, you should really sit back and look at your life to see what things are causing you stress. It may be work, family, a relationship, a recent family death, etc. Being able to identify what is causing you this anxiety will be extremely helpful to addressing your anxiety issues and utlimately to your recovery. Personally, I have not gone to a Dr. because I was able to determine what was causing my anxiety and started to address it. As suggested above, taking pills to handle anxiety is only a bandaid, there are many tools,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y, available to help with anxiety. If you don't know these tools, then you can't really help yourself. However, if the anxiety is getting in the way of functioning in your life, than you might need medication while you learn the tools you need in order to overcome your anxiety. If you need medication, I have read that anti-depressants are better to take because they are not addicitive as other medications, benzodiazepines, that Dr's like to prescribe. Positive thinking will greatly help with your anixety. For me that has helped alot because my when I was having anxiety epsiodes, negative reccurring thoughts were really driving me nuts because I could not stop thinking that there was something wrong with my brain or that I was going to die of a heart attack because I was overweight, which I utlimatley came to realize that my health concerns were causing me anxiety, so i started working out more, cutting junk food, no more soda, etc. The more positive reinforcement you make toward addressing your anxiety, the more you will see your anxiety subside. Also, don't fight the anixety sometimes it will make it worst. Just tell yourself that it's your bodies reaction to your anxiety and that all the sensations you're feeling are as a result of adrenaline being released into your blood stream. But don't worry just as your body released it, it will also get rid of it in manner of minutes. Finally, I have read that sometimes anxiety is a result of vitamin decificency in vitamin B & also in magnesium. I started taking vitamin B- Complex pills and also calicum & magnesium. I must admit that I have been able to sleep alot better now than I did before my anxiety epsiodes, which actually started to make sense to me because I use to suffer from insomnia prior to the anxiety, which turns out can be caused by a magnesium deficiency.
